According to the public record, 13, Robin Lane is a early-century freehold house with 871 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 348 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 13, Robin Lane is £483,941 and the estimated rental value is £2,608 per month.
Robin Lane, London, NW4 is located in the borough of Barnet within the NW4 postal district.
13, Robin Lane has a single entry in the Land Registry from September 2024 and a single entry in the EPC database dated March 2023.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 13, Robin Lane is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£508,138 and a rental value of £2,738 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£450,065 and a rental value of £2,425 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 13 Robin Lane has decreased by an estimated £10,403 (2.1%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£99 per month (3.8%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.5%.
According to data from HM Land Registry, 13, Robin Lane sits on a plot of 348m2.
We have plot size data on 28 out of 28 other houses in the postcode and 13, Robin Lane sits on the 20th largest plot.
13, Robin Lane has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 29 Mar 2023.
The property is connected to mains gas and has mostly double glazing.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 13, Robin Lane was last sold on 24th September 2024 for £517,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.

Robin Lane, London, NW4 has a total of 35 addresses. According to our analysis of all the public data, 13, Robin Lane is the 26th largest and the 26th most expensive property on the street.
When compared to the postcode district it is £117k less expensive than the average property in NW4.
The nearest school is Hasmonean High School for Boys which is 200 metres away. The nearest train station is Mill Hill East which is 1.5 kilometres away.
